
ASU Baseball Shows Grit in UConn Series Split
The Arizona State Sun Devils recently concluded a hard-fought four-game series against the UConn Huskies, splitting the matchups 2-2 at home. This early-season test provided a crucial look into the team’s resilience and areas for growth as they prepare for a competitive season and their impending move to the Big 12 Conference.
Sun Devils Battle Through Challenging Series
Fans witnessed a true test of character as the Sun Devils faced the nationally respected UConn Huskies. The series opener saw ASU fall 7-2, despite a solid outing from starting pitcher Kole Klecker. Klecker delivered six innings, allowing just two earned runs while striking out seven, showcasing his potential as a frontline starter. Unfortunately, the offense couldn’t provide the necessary support in that initial contest.
However, the Sun Devils quickly demonstrated their fighting spirit. In a thrilling Game Two, ASU clawed back to secure a dramatic 6-5 walk-off victory, highlighted by Nuu Contrades’ solo home run in the bottom of the ninth inning. This pivotal win underscored head coach Willie Bloomquist’s consistent praise for his team’s “fight.” The momentum continued into the rubber match, where ASU dominated with a 9-4 win, fueled by Landon Hairston’s crucial three-run homer and an impressive 4-for-5, three-RBI performance from Jason Ellison, who consistently contributed with his bat and speed.
